import { IRouterMetadataType, routerMetadata } from "@src/router-metadata";
import { RouterResource } from "@src/router-resource";
import { Container } from "aurelia-dependency-injection";
import { Loader } from "aurelia-loader";
import { PLATFORM } from "aurelia-pal";
// tslint:disable:function-name
// tslint:disable:max-classes-per-file
// tslint:disable:no-empty
// tslint:disable:no-unnecessary-class
// tslint:disable:variable-name
export class RouterMetadataMock {
public backup: IRouterMetadataType;
public getOwn: jasmine.Spy;
public getOrCreateOwn: jasmine.Spy;
public define: jasmine.Spy;
constructor() {
this.backup = {} as any;
this.getOwn = jasmine.createSpy().and.callFake((target: any) => {
if (target.hasOwnProperty("__routerMetadata__")) {
return target.__routerMetadata__.resource;
}
});
this.getOrCreateOwn = jasmine.createSpy().and.callFake((target: any, moduleId?: string) => {
let result = this.getOwn(target);
if (result === undefined) {
result = new RouterResource(target, moduleId);
this.define(result, target);
}
return result;
});
this.define = jasmine.createSpy().and.callFake((value: any, target: any) => {
const container = target.hasOwnProperty("__routerMetadata__")
? target.__routerMetadata__
: (target.__routerMetadata__ = {});
container.resource = value;
});
}
public activate(): RouterMetadataMock {
this.assign(this.backup, routerMetadata);
this.assign(routerMetadata, this);
return this;
}
public deactivate(): RouterMetadataMock {
this.assign(routerMetadata, this.backup);
this.assign(this.backup);
return this;
}
private assign(target: any = {}, source: any = {}): void {
for (const prop of ["getOwn", "getOrCreateOwn", "define"]) {
target[prop] = source[prop];
}
}
}
export class PlatformMock {
public map: Map<any, any>;
public backup: any;
// tslint:disable-next-line:no-reserved-keywords
public eachModule: jasmine.Spy;
public linkedLoaderMock: LoaderMock;
constructor() {
this.map = new Map();
this.backup = {} as any;
this.eachModule = jasmine.createSpy().and.callFake((callback: Function) => {
for (const [key, value] of this.map.entries()) {
if (callback(value, key)) {
break;
}
}
});
this.linkedLoaderMock = null as any;
}
public activate(): PlatformMock {
this.backup.eachModule = PLATFORM.eachModule;
PLATFORM.eachModule = this.eachModule;
return this;
}
public deactivate(): PlatformMock {
PLATFORM.eachModule = this.backup.eachModule;
this.backup.eachModule = null;
this.linkedLoaderMock = null as any;
return this;
}
public add(key: any, value: any): PlatformMock {
this.map.set(key, value);
if (this.linkedLoaderMock && !this.linkedLoaderMock.map.has(value)) {
this.linkedLoaderMock.add(value, key);
}
return this;
}
public link(loaderMock: LoaderMock): PlatformMock {
this.linkedLoaderMock = loaderMock;
if (!loaderMock.linkedOriginMock) {
loaderMock.link(this);
}
return this;
}
}
export class LoaderMock {
public map: Map<any, any>;
// tslint:disable-next-line:no-reserved-keywords
public loadModule: jasmine.Spy;
public linkedOriginMock: PlatformMock;
constructor() {
this.map = new Map();
this.loadModule = jasmine.createSpy().and.callFake(async (arg: any): Promise<any> => {
return this.map.get(arg);
});
this.linkedOriginMock = null as any;
}
public activate(container?: Container): LoaderMock {
(container || Container.instance || (Container.instance = new Container())).registerInstance(Loader, this);
return this;
}
public deactivate(container?: Container): LoaderMock {
(container || Container.instance).unregister(Loader);
this.linkedOriginMock = null as any;
return this;
}
public add(key: any, value: any): LoaderMock {
this.map.set(key, value);
if (this.linkedOriginMock && !this.linkedOriginMock.map.has(value)) {
this.linkedOriginMock.add(value, key);
}
return this;
}
public link(originMock: PlatformMock): LoaderMock {
this.linkedOriginMock = originMock;
if (!originMock.linkedLoaderMock) {
originMock.link(this);
}
return this;
}
}
